About Wargame: Red Dragon

Eugen Systems released Wargame Red Dragon in April 2014 as the third entry in their Cold War trilogy. This title shifts focus from European theaters to the Korean peninsula, where superpowers face off without direct nuclear engagement. It is a hardcore real-time strategy simulator available on PC, Linux, and Mac. The game demands you manage logistics, air support, and armor divisions while coordinating complex maneuvers across large battlefields. Players must balance limited resources against overwhelming enemy forces in a setting that feels tense and historically grounded. The design strips away fantasy elements to focus purely on tactical decision-making and unit composition for serious strategy enthusiasts.

Gameplay

You command combined arms formations including tanks, infantry, helicopters, and fixed-wing aircraft. Each unit has specific counters and requires careful positioning to avoid flanking or artillery strikes. A typical session involves selecting a brigade from your roster and deploying units onto a hex-based map where fog of war obscures enemy movements. You must manage supply lines because running out of fuel or ammunition leaves your tanks stranded. The dynamic campaign system forces you to make strategic choices between battles that affect your overall standing. Multiplayer matches allow up to twenty participants to clash simultaneously with intense coordination requirements. Controls rely heavily on mouse and keyboard shortcuts to issue complex orders quickly under pressure.
